Motorola Razr2 V8,V9

New Motorola Razr 2 V8Motorola Razr 2 V8
The new Razr 2 V8 as pictured above in its dark bluish grey stainless steel frame is soon set to launch in the UK and has already been posted as a hot up coming mobile phone at Phones4u.co.uk. Compared to its popular predecessor Razr V3 / V3i / V3x, the new V8 has many improved features, like a thinner, shiny clampshell framework. Though it is extremely thin, its steel casing makes it very stable to handle and not ‘shaky’ like other flip phones. It has a large external touch sensitive front screen, which vibrates when it is touched and allows you to control the phone’s various functions like music play.

Another new function to the clampshell is its ability to directly read out texts as speech, which is a convenient feature for reading out text messages when your hands are busy with something else!
However, there are some disappointing downsides to the V8, for example, it does not support any type of memory card and has only a small internal memory of 420 MB, although a 2 GB version has recently been rumoured. Also, it is not 3G compatible and does not offer any WLAN function. With only a 2.0 megapixel camera, the V8 may not be the best choice for those who sought a flip phone with high quality photographic capability.

Motorola Razr 2 V9
New Motorola Razr 2 V9
The new Moto Razr 2 V9 is actually quite like the Razr 2 V8, but if you were to hold it in your hands you would instantly notice its difference in thickness and weight. The V9 is approximately 125 g in weight which is about 8 grams heavier than the V8. In terms of functionality, the only main difference is that V9 has HSDPA 3G 3.6 Mbps, with only 45 MB internal memory the V9 will mainly function via using its slot for microSD / TransFlash . Apart from those mentioned above, both phones are equipped with a large 2.2″ internal screen and a 2″ external screen, both with 256k colours and also a 2.0 megapixel camera.
